What is Cloud Mining?
Cloud mining refers to the process of using remote data centers with shared computing power to mine cryptocurrencies. Instead of managing a physical mining rig, users can rent computing power or share resources through a cloud-based platform. The key advantage of cloud mining is that it allows users to earn cryptocurrency without the complexities of setting up and maintaining physical mining hardware, which involves significant expense and technical skill.
How Legit Cloud Mining Platforms Operate
Legitimate cloud mining platforms provide users with access to mining hardware hosted in remote facilities. Users pay a fee or subscription to lease a portion of this hardware, and in return, they receive a share of the mining rewards based on the amount of computing power rented. Benefits and Risks of Cloud Mining Services
The major benefits of cloud mining include reduced upfront costs, ease of access, and the elimination of technical complexities. However, it is essential to recognize the associated risks. These include potential scams, the volatility of cryptocurrency markets, and the dependency on service providers for operational uptime and security. Thus, thorough due diligence is crucial before engaging with any platform.

Mining Strategies and Profitability Analysis
Understanding Mining Contracts and Fees
Mining contracts usually specify the duration of the rental agreement, the type of cryptocurrency being mined, and the associated fees. It's essential to understand how fees are distributed, including management fees and maintenance costs, to assess the overall profitability of cloud mining.
Calculating Potential Returns from Cloud Mining
Potential returns from cloud mining depend on several variables, including the mining difficulty of the cryptocurrency, the contract terms, and market conditions. Users often employ profitability calculators to estimate gains, taking into account electricity costs, hardware efficiency, and coin value fluctuations.

Identifying and Avoiding Cloud Mining Scams
Users must remain vigilant against scams in the cloud mining space, where fake platforms and Ponzi schemes are prevalent. Common red flags include extravagant promises of returns, lack of transparency, and pressure tactics to invest quickly.
